Advanced Solid State Transformers

Obiettivo

ASSTRA is an interdisciplinary training and research project that targets the development of advanced solid state transformer technology which enables a sustainable and flexible (‘Smart’), DC-equipped energy supply system with a large share of renewable energy sources. This futuristic electrification network has in its core a flexible power conversion unit, distributing electrical energy from sources to loads in a similar fashion as today’s internet hubs distribute information from senders to receivers. Specifically, this power conversion unit integrates state-of-the-art technology, such as Silicon-Carbide, in order to implement power electronics building blocks and magnetic components featuring breaking through performances, which will ultimately enable its industrial deployment.

ASSTRA involves a two-partner network comprising the Eindhoven University of Technology (TU/e) in the Netherlands and ABB Corporate Research Center in Switzerland as beneficiaries. These partners complement each other in order to cover the knowledge and expertise fields required for the proposed program. A board of 6 experienced supervisors will intensively work together across a multitude of disciplines, including power electronics engineering, mechanical engineering, software engineering, material sciences and magnetics design, to train and mentor 2 Early Stage Researchers who will have access to excellent research facilities and close coaching approaches at both locations
